Bagbin prays: 'God bless Ghana beyond single individual, institution'
The Speaker of Parliament Hon Alban S.K. Bagbin has left a cryptic message on his Facebook.
"God bless our homeland Ghana and make it great and strong, beyond any single individual or institution," he wrote, Monday, October 21, 2024.
It is not known the exact context for the lamentation and prayer by the Speaker.
On October 17, the Speaker declared four seats in parliament vacant after four MPs crossed the floor.
The decision caused the governing NPP side of parliament to lose their majority standing to the main opposition NDC. The NPP protested by walking out and going to the Supreme Court to contest the decision of the Speaker.
On October 18, the apex court ordered the freezing of the implementation of the Speaker’s declaration.

Considering the significance of his declaration, Mr Bagbin had earlier remarked: "Today’s events remind us of the remarkable journey of the 8th Parliament of Ghana, adding depth to our shared democratic experience. May God bless our homeland, Ghana!"
